			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<img src="http://activehistory.co.uk/updates/cat-icons/yr9.jpg" width="120" align="right" height="270" alt="" title="1750-1900 (Year 9 History)" /><br/><p>In <a href="http://www.activehistory.co.uk/Miscellaneous/menus/Year_9/american_civil_war/worksheets/Civil_War_Songs.pdf">this activity</a>, students analyse the lyrics (and, if possible, listen to the music) of popular Confederate and Unionist songs from the civil war. They then have to produce their own civil war song to a civil-war era tune of their choice. Their objective is to produce a song which clearly explains the causes of the war. Finally, they look at the legacy of the civil war on American popular music, using examples from The Band, Elvis Presley, Neil Young and Lynyrd Skynyrd.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<img src="http://activehistory.co.uk/updates/cat-icons/yr9.jpg" width="120" align="right" height="270" alt="" title="1750-1900 (Year 9 History)" /><br/><p>For <a href="http://www.activehistory.co.uk/main_area/games/timeline_challenge/index.htm?yr09_american_civil_war">this activity</a>, organise the class 5 teams. Display the first event by clicking the button. All the students should copy this information into their worksheet. The first team can play for up to 10 points depending on their confidence. They have to not only identify the mistake in the account, but correct it. If they do so successfully, they gain the amount of points they played for. If they fail, they lose the same amount of points. Proceed to the second event, for the second team, and continue this format until all the slips are used. The winning team is the team with the most points.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<img src="http://activehistory.co.uk/updates/cat-icons/yr9.jpg" width="120" align="right" height="270" alt="" title="1750-1900 (Year 9 History)" /><br/><p><a href="http://www.activehistory.co.uk/main_area/games/mysteries/activity.php?yr09_am_civ_war_causes">This unit is in the form of an ActiveHistory Mystery</a>. Through a roleplay, stimulus images and information slips, students formulate questions, speculate answers, then research for themselves to produce a report which is then peer-assessed against a standard markscheme. The full investigation takes 2 hours of classroom time and at least another hour of individual research time.</p>
<p>If teachers wish to deliver this unit in less time, it is easy to do so. For example:<br />
(a) Simply give each student a complete sheet of information slips from the outset to answer the questions;<br />
(b) Don&#8217;t require students to produce a full written essay on the topic &#8211; instead, simply choose one of the Extension / Additional Activities listed below.</p>
<p>Discussion points to follow:<br />
a. If you had to divide 100% of blame for the outbreak of the civil war between the slave states and the free states, what percentage would you allocate to each side? Explain your answer.<br />
b. At what point did the civil war become inevitable? Explain your answer.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<img src="http://activehistory.co.uk/updates/cat-icons/yr9.jpg" width="120" align="right" height="270" alt="" title="1750-1900 (Year 9 History)" /><br/><p><a href="http://www.activehistory.co.uk/Miscellaneous/menus/Year_9/american_civil_war/game/frameset.htm">In this multiplayer interactive simulation</a>, you will take the role of an advisor to either President Davis, or President Lincoln. You will be given a series of military, economic and political problems to deal with. Your first objective is to choose the course of action which you think your President took in real life (his &#8216;approval rating&#8217; of you will then stay high). Your second objective is to correctly answer the factual questions you are given as the game proceeds (your &#8216;factual knowledge&#8217; score will then stay high). As you proceed through the simulation, complete the worksheet. At the end of the game there will be follow-up tasks. You can play as a Confederate, a Unionist, or against another player.</p>
